Output e8a40c1c91bfdf6fc173fbd0b4797256ed73e0a7376092d256eb963135279715:1

value
129409
script pubkey
OP_0 OP_PUSHBYTES_20 51221c5b33ac2e33f13fd802d68547eb169b915a
address
bc1q2y3pcken4shr8uflmqpddp28avtfhy26x7fupx
transaction
e8a40c1c91bfdf6fc173fbd0b4797256ed73e0a7376092d256eb963135279715
confirmations
142980
spent
true